Job Description
Job Title: Hispanic TV News Anchor
Position Summary:We are seeking a dynamic, bilingual (Spanish/English) News Anchor to join our Hispanic television media team. The ideal candidate will deliver news stories clearly, credibly, and compellingly to a diverse Spanish-speaking audience. This role requires strong journalistic instincts, excellent communication skills, on-camera presence, and a passion for informing and engaging the community.
Key Responsibilities:Anchor live newscasts, special reports, and breaking news coverage in Spanish
Write and edit news scripts and teasers for clarity, accuracy, and audience engagement
Collaborate with producers, reporters, and assignment editors on story development and show flow
Conduct live interviews and participate in community-focused segments and events
Represent the station at public appearances, events, or promotional campaigns as needed
Ensure content adheres to journalistic ethics, legal guidelines, and internal editorial standards
Stay current on local, national, and international news affecting Hispanic communities
Review scripts and provide feedback to newsroom team for tone, balance, and accuracy
Assist with digital and social media content when applicable (e.g., recording short videos or promos)
Bachelor’s degree in Journalism, Communications, or a related field
3–5 years of on-air experience in broadcast journalism (TV or digital), preferably in a Spanish-language media outlet
Native or near-native fluency in Spanish; strong working proficiency in English
Clear articulation, strong presentation skills, and excellent storytelling ability
Comfortable with live broadcasting, teleprompter use, and time-sensitive delivery
Knowledge of current events and issues relevant to Hispanic audiences
Familiarity with newsroom software (e.g., ENPS, iNews), video editing tools, and broadcast production workflows
Ability to work a flexible schedule, including evenings, weekends, and holidays as needed
Experience in bilingual anchoring (Spanish and English segments)
Knowledge of media law and FCC broadcast regulations
Established presence on social media platforms for news engagement
Comfortable with field reporting and live remotes when required
Fast-paced newsroom and studio environment
May involve travel for news coverage or station events
Must be able to remain in a stationary position while anchoring broadcasts
